In terms of the top 10 places to visit in Scotland, there is constantly one destination that is near the top; the Isle of Skye. The Isle of Skye is really not situated on Scotland's mainland. Instead, it is an island off the coast Scotland which is world-renowned for its picturesque scenery, extraordinary landscapes and sensational views. It is accessible either by bridge or ferryboat, which gives the Isle a much more remote and secluded feeling to it. Although Skye is approximately only fifty miles long, it has a wealth of must-do experiences which you cannot lose out on. One of the most ethereal and magical places in Scotland is Skye's fairy pools, which is the ideal place to cool off on a hot summer's day. The crystal clear waters, remarkable rock formations and powerful waterfalls provide the best background for any kind of photo opportunity, as people likePhilip Long would undoubtedly agree. In addition, Skye is also a fantastic location for any kind of wildlife enthusiasts, as there are lots of sail boat excursions which allow vacationers to discover seals, dolphins, sharks, whales and puffins in their natural habitats.

It’s safe to say that a few of the most spectacular parts of Scotland is The Highlands. So, what are the Highlands? To put it simply, the Scottish Highlands are a large and varied region featuring mountain peaks, lochs, and rugged coastlines. The greatest way to experience the Highlands is to either do a good old fashioned road trip, guaranteeing to stop off at several of the most beautiful places in Scottish highlands, like the epic Lake Loch Ness and the numerous historical castles. Alternatively, another excellent way to experience the Highlands is through hiking and wild outdoor camping. Not only is this excellent exercise, but it permits you to truly immerse yourself in the lovely natural landscapes.
